AIT International School was founded within the academic framework of Asian Institute of Technology (AIT) by special agreement with the Thai Ministry of Education, in 1974. At that time, the school was named AIT Child Center, and it offered education for children between the ages of 5 to 12. The President emphasized this in the statement to the Institute’s Trustees in 1975: “The Child Center has an important role in attracting more faculty to live on campus”.
In March 1980, a group of parents started a day-care service for younger children (between 2.5 and 5 years). Later, as the number of children increased, the service was expanded and became known as the Playschool. The Playschool obtained a License in April 1996 and was officially registered as AIT Playschool.
In 1996, the merging of the Playschool and Child Center was recommended and was approved by the AIT President on July 25, 1996. These moves unified and simplified the school management structure and led to improved coordination, both academically and administratively.
Since 2000, the school was known as the AIT Community School (AITCS), and it was divided into Junior School (former Child Center) and Pre-Kindergarten (former Playschool).
On November 4, 2009, the President of AIT gave the school permission to officially use the name AIT International School (AITIS). Today, AITIS is divided into two sections: Pre-Kindergarten and Elementary. Most students are still children of AIT employees and students, but since 2007, the school has increasingly received students from outside the AIT Community.
The mission of AITIS is to provide holistic education in a stimulating and caring international environment that will help build a positive attitude towards learning. Our education is based on values that will support the growth of a reflective and responsible member of the society.
We strive to create an inviting environment with a friendly, family atmosphere for young learners which will inculcate in them respect and value for others. We build self-discipline, open mindedness and self-esteem through variety of school activities throughout the academic year.
AITIS is student-centered; from smaller class sizes to the variety of afterschool activities we offer. We put children first and understand how they progress within each age group, in their own unique ways. We are holistic in our approach - addressing the academic, social, emotional and physical needs of our students. Every child learns differently, and our teachers are versatile and adept at using a varied palette of teaching strategies.
Our American-based curriculum is modified to meet international school standards. All instruction is in English, and our teachers are our biggest asset who are given opportunities to continually hone their craft through professional development. We offer Thai Language classes for both native speakers and for those new to the language to help them adapt to living in our beautiful host country.
